Richard Hill is a Senior Managing Director and Global Head of Research & Strategy for the Principal Asset Management real estate team. In his role, he’s responsible for developing the house view on the state of the global CRE cycle, how it’s impacting valuations, and what that means for asset allocation decisions. He advises portfolio management teams across equity and debt, as well as public and private on investment strategies developed through a relative value framework. As leader of the real estate global research team, he oversees both quantitative data analytics and fundamental research that forecasts growth and returns for property types across global geographies. Richard joined Principal in 2025 with 24 years of industry experience, most recently serving as Head of Real Estate Strategy & Research at Cohen & Steers Capital Management. Prior to this role, Richard was Head of Commercial Real Estate Research at Morgan Stanley where he was responsible for REIT equity research, CRE debt strategy, and macro property research. Throughout his career, he has led real estate investment strategy and portfolio management, advising global institutional clients, developing proprietary valuation models, optimizing asset allocation, and driving thought leadership on market trends and innovation. He is a regular commentator in print, radio and television regarding the commercial real estate market. Richard received his Bachelor of Science in Business Administration from Georgetown University.
